Summary of Bill HR 4713
Bill 118 HR 4713, also known as the Rural Hospital Technical Assistance Program Act, aims to provide support and resources to rural hospitals in the United States. The bill recognizes the unique challenges that rural hospitals face, such as limited access to healthcare services and financial constraints.
The key provisions of the bill include the establishment of a technical assistance program specifically tailored to the needs of rural hospitals. This program will provide guidance and resources to help these hospitals improve their operations, enhance patient care, and address financial challenges.
Additionally, the bill allocates funding to support the implementation of the technical assistance program and ensure that rural hospitals have access to the resources they need to thrive. This funding will be used to train healthcare professionals, upgrade medical equipment, and improve infrastructure in rural hospitals. Overall, the Rural Hospital Technical Assistance Program Act aims to strengthen the healthcare system in rural America and ensure that residents in these areas have access to quality healthcare services. By providing support and resources to rural hospitals, the bill seeks to address the unique challenges faced by these facilities and improve healthcare outcomes for rural communities.

Current Status of Bill HR 4713
Bill HR 4713 is currently in the status of Bill Introduced since July 18, 2023. Bill HR 4713 was introduced during Congress 118 and was introduced to the House on July 18, 2023. Bill HR 4713's most recent activity was Referred to the Subcommittee on Commodity Markets, Digital Assets, and Rural Development. as of August 24, 2023
